8.5.2 Field Bus Module for MODBUS TCP EBM100
The burner control system communicates via LAMTEC SYSTEM BUS (LSB) with its modules
consistently. The MODBUS module EBM100 integrates LAMTEC burner control system into
fieldbus environment (MODBUS TCP). EBM100 listens for different, measured process val-
ues on LSB, processes these signals and transfers them to fieldbus.

8.5.2.1 IP Configuration
EBM100 network default configuration:
Dynamic IP address: DHCP
Subnet mask: 255.255.255.0 (fix, it cannot be changed)
The IP address is pre-set in BT300 parameters 765 and 766 (BT300 v3.3 and higher).
If EBM100 can’t read the parameters during start-up, the last configured IP address remains
active.
For your information the red LED is flushing in addition to the Ethernet LED.
Example: 192.168.2.100:
P 7665 = C0A8 (HEX) = 49320 (DEZ)
P 766 = 0264 (HEX) = 612 (DEZ)
If P 765 and P 766 are not configured (default = 0 for each), or both parameters are set to 0,
the IP configuration of EBM100 is set to DHCP.
Presetting of the IP address
P 765 MSByte 1. octet
P 765 LSByte 2. octet
P 766 MSByte 3. octet
P 766 LSByte 4. octet
Unit 1. Octet 2. Octet 3. Octet 4. Octet
DEZ 192 168 2 100
Parameter MSByte P 765 LSByte P 765 MSByte P 766 LSByte P 766
HEX C0 A8 02 64
